If you have received a prophetic word and are seeking wisdom on how to respond, we encourage you to:
Test it against Scripture – Every prophetic word must align with the Word of God (1 Thessalonians 5:20–21, 2 Timothy 3:16–17). If it contradicts Scripture, it is not from the Lord.
Submit it to trusted leaders – Share the word with your pastor or spiritual leaders who know you, your calling, and your character (Proverbs 11:14). They can help confirm, clarify, or correct what you’ve heard.
Pray and wait for confirmation – God is not in a hurry. If the word is from Him, He will confirm it through His Spirit, His Word, and circumstances in His timing (John 10:27, Habakkuk 2:2–3).
